Abstract:To achieve a rapid and accurate estimation of the soil organic matter (SOM) content in wetland soil, we focused on surface soil samples from the Xianshan Lake wetland area in Zhejiang Province and proposed a novel method called Marine-Predators-Algorithm-Based Random Forest (MPARF) to establish a fast detection model for the SOM content.
